The previous editions of the expo have shown a growing interest in the Belarusian expo from the world's manufacturers of military equipment. Ninety companies from Belarus, Germany, Kazakhstan, China, Russia, Slovakia and Ukraine have already confirmed their participation. The organizers have also received confirmations from 20 official delegations from 11 countries, including Azerbaijan, Bangladesh, Egypt, Kyrgyzstan, China, Nigeria, and Russia. All in all, 55 official delegations from 27 countries plan to attend the expo.

Representatives of the foreign defense companies that maintain scientific, technical or manufacturing cooperation with Belarusian companies will take part in MILEX 2017 at the invitation of the heads of the companies affiliated with the State Defense Industries Committee and the enterprises of the defense sector of the Belarusian economy. The organizers have been working hard to expand the list of events and make the expo eventful. The State Defense Industries Committee has recently hosted a meeting of the organizing committee of the eighth international arms and military technology expo MILEX 2017. The official opening ceremony of MILEX 2017 will be held in the airfield of the airport Minsk 1 on 20 May. The visitors will enjoy a show with spectacular displays on the ground and in the air.

Viva Rovar Bike Festival

In 2017 Viva Rovar bike festival turns international. It is open to everyone who wishes to take part: organizations, clubs, teams, individuals. In order to take part, one should register on the internet page of the event before 10 May.

The international caravan and camping festival

The international caravan and camping festival will take place in Minsk from 28 April to 1 May. The territory of Minsk Airport 1 has been chosen as its venue.
